Forest Cobra is a new creature added in Fixed Extinction.

Basic info

Behavior

Forest Cobra is inhabiting Crater Forest, spawning more commonly near forest's boundaries on root-walls and cliffs. It won't attack unless provoked.

Appearance

Forest Cobra has an appearance akin to real-life cobra snakes, aside from blue element veins present on its hood. Its scales have three colors and sport a striped pattern with one color being present on thinner stripes, the second one covering wider stripes and vast majority of its back and third covering its head and underbelly.

Variants

TLC Forest Cobra or Small Forest Cobra is a smaller and weaker variant of the normal Cobra and unlike it, its temperament is Skittish, drops  Small Animal Feces, it can be carried by a  Griffin,  Kaprosuchus,  Megalosaurus,  Human,  Pteranodon,  Tapejara,  Tropeognathus. It has drag weight of 25 and a small aura of blue diamond-like shapes surrounding it.

Combat

General

Forest Cobra deals enough  Torpor to knock out survivor and doesn't have headshot multiplier like  Titanoboa. Do not fight it melee on foot.

Small Cobra doesn't deal torpor with damage and will flee instead of fighting back.

Strategy

Best way to kill a Forest Cobra is by fighting it with a tame that could endure its venom without being knocked-out or fighting it with ranged weaponry.  Stimberries and  Stimulant can be used to reduce torpor applied by the Cobra.

Small version can be easily fought on foot and killed with even a  Spear.

Weaponry

To fight the cobra, player should bring at least a  Crossbow. Cobras blend very well into Forest's surroundings when slithering, so anything that could improve its visibility, like  Tek Helmet will come in handy.

For smaller variant, even the cheapest, most primitive weapons will be sufficient.

Dangers

Normal Cobra's venom is pretty potent and can knock out its attacker in no time. Wear armor to reduce received torpor and don't let yourself get bitten.

Weakness

Cobras aren't the best creatures for fighting. Sure, they are smaller and don't receive headshot bonus damage, unlike Titanoboa, but their damage and health still aren't particularly high.

Taming

Normal Forest Cobra is tamed in the same manner as  Titanoboa, by eating fertilized eggs dropped by the player. It uses the same taming values, as vanilla snake, for each egg. Taming a Forest Cobra is much easier compared to Titanoboa, as it won't aggravate to the player, unless attacked, this makes taming much faster and not requiring traps,  Bug Repellant or dropping egg from a flyer.

Small Forest Cobra, on the other hand, is tamed by feeding it eggs, fertilized or not, and has different taming values than the normal variant.

The effectiveness of each vanilla and mod's egg in taming was tested on a level 150 Small Forest Cobra on 3x taming speed, results are as follows:

Utility

Abilities

Normal Cobras generate  Cobra Venom (Mod:Fixed Extinction) in their inventory roughly about every 2 minutes when left on wander.

Small Cobras generate File:Mod Fixed Extinction Forest Cobra Scales.png Forest Cobra Scales (Mod:Fixed Extinction) in their inventory roughly about every 2 minutes.

Notes/Trivia

  • Both corrupted and File:Mod Fixed Extinction Purified Eggs.png Purified Eggs (Mod:Fixed Extinction) can be used to tame the Forest Cobra with efficiency of their respective "normal" egg variant.
  • Normal-sized Forest Cobra, despite its size, can slither out of a 2 walls-high cage.
  • Forest cobra used Atlas' Cobra model in earlier versions of the mod
